FEATURES
The tiny house offers guests a comfortable stay with its well-equipped kitchenette complete with air-conditioning and heating. There is a queen sized bed up in the loft and a sofa bed on the ground floor, which can be converted to a single bed size. It can sleep 2 adults (in the loft) and 1 child (on the sofa bed) comfortably. The kitchenette has everything you need to cook your light meals with. A portable cooker, cookware, cooking utensils, cutlery, dishes & silverware, microwave and even a mini fridge. The portable cooker can be kept in the drawers when not in use to maximize space.

ENVIRONMENT
Our bathroom facilities follow ecologically sustainable principles, including a waterless ecofriendly compost toilet, hand basin and shower (gas heated for hot showers). In Australia’s severe climatic challenge of bush fires and drought, we help to save the environment by conserving water using an eco-friendly toilet. Wastes are broken down in the compost toilet via an aerobic decomposition process. It is a water less system (no need to flush!), whereas a standard dual flush toilet would use up to 350L of water per week.. An aeration fan helps to provide aeration and aids in the aerobic decomposition process.
If you’re using your own soap, shampoo, tooth paste, we ask that you bring biodegradable ones so that the grey water runoff does not harm the environment. Thank you!
